windows vscode 安装gmp
时间: 2024-08-30 15:02:51 浏览: 284
Visual Studio Code (VSCode) 是一个轻量级、跨平台的代码编辑器,它本身并不包含包管理工具,因此安装外部库如 GMP(GNU Multiple Precision Arithmetic Library,用于高精度计算)需要借助外部工具。以下是使用 VSCode 在 Windows 上安装 GMP 的步骤:
1. **安装MinGW**:VSCode 需要 MinGW 环境才能运行 C/C++ 代码,因为 GMP 是一个 C 扩展库。你可以访问 [mingw-w64](https://sourceforge.net/projects/mingw-w64/) 下载适合 Windows 的版本。
2. **下载GMP源码**:从 [GMP官网](https://gmplib.org/download.html) 获取 GMP 的源代码文件,通常选择最新稳定版的 tar.gz 文件。
3. **配置构建环境**:设置好 MinGW 的 bin 目录路径到系统环境变量 PATH 中。打开终端(如果你使用的是 VSCode 内置终端或 Git Bash),确认能正常调用 g++。
4. **解压并进入目录**:在终端里,解压 GMP 源码文件并进入解压后的目录。
5. **编译和安装**:
```
cd gmp-X.Y.Z
./configure --prefix=C:\path\to\your\install\directory # 将路径替换为你想要安装的位置
make
mingw32-make install
```
6. **添加头文件路径**:在 VSCode 的项目设置里,你需要添加 GMP 的 include 文件夹到 `c_cpp_properties.json` 文件的 `includePath` 选项中。
7. **验证安装**:创建一个新的 C 或 C++ 工程,尝试编写一个简单的程序来链接 GMP 库,并编译运行,看是否能够成功。
阅读全文